Disproving the Myth of Brushing Harder for Cleanser Pearly Whites



Do not believe the myth that brushing harder will certainly cause cleaner teeth. Many individuals assume that using even more pressure while cleaning will get rid of more plaque and germs from their teeth. However, this isn't real, and actually, it can be hazardous to your oral wellness.

Brushing too hard can damage your tooth enamel and irritate your periodontals, leading to level of sensitivity and gum tissue economic downturn. The secret to reliable cleaning isn't compel, yet method and uniformity.

It's recommended to make use of a soft-bristled tooth brush and gentle, round movements to clean all surface areas of your teeth. Furthermore, brushing for a minimum of two minutes two times a day, together with regular flossing and oral examinations, is essential for preserving a healthy smile.
